Traumatic Brain Injury Biomarkers Market to reach $4.34 Bn by 2032 Driven by Breakthrough Diagnostics

Traumatic Brain Injury Biomarkers Market Size

Strong Global Demand Defines a New Era for Traumatic Brain Injury Biomarkers Market Growth

The traumatic brain injury biomarkers market, valued at USD 1.09 billion in 2024, is set to escalate dramatically, projected to reach USD 4.34 billion by 2032. This substantial expansion reflects an impressive CAGR of 18.86% from 2025 to 2032. The surge corresponds with the rising global burden of traumatic brain injuries, particularly among sportspeople, military personnel, and road accident patients. According to the Centers for Disease Control and Prevention, more than 1.5 million Americans suffer a TBI each year, creating an urgent need for accurate, early-stage diagnostic solutions. The evolving diagnostic ecosystem has positioned the traumatic brain injury biomarkers market as an essential pillar within the broader neurodiagnostics landscape.

Expanding Adoption of Blood-Based, CSF, and Imaging Biomarkers Elevates Precision and Speed

The growing preference for non-invasive diagnostic methods has accelerated the adoption of blood-based biomarkers, complementing cerebrospinal fluid testing and advanced imaging modalities. Increased clinical validation of biomarkers such as NfL, GFAP, UCH-L1, and tau proteins is reshaping the industry’s diagnostic standards. These technological strides are pushing stakeholders to invest heavily in systems capable of early detection, severity classification, and treatment response monitoring. Research institutions, biotech innovators, and diagnostic companies are coordinating efforts to produce platforms with enhanced sensitivity and shorter turnaround times, strengthening the overall credibility of the traumatic brain injury biomarkers market.

Innovation Surges as Next-Generation Platforms Redefine Diagnostic Sensitivity

In March 2025, Quanterix unveiled a next-generation ultra-sensitive biomarker platform capable of detecting NfL and GFAP at levels five times lower than existing systems. This launch has set new performance benchmarks, proving instrumental in elevating global competitiveness. As innovation accelerates, companies such as Abbott, BioDirection, and Banyan Biomarkers continue to advance rapid assay technologies. The introduction of Abbott’s i-STAT Alinity rapid testing solution, supported by FDA Emergency Use Authorization, exemplifies the shift toward faster, more accessible TBI assessment tools. These innovations align with the broader market’s transition toward real-time, point-of-care neurological testing.

Deepening Market Segmentation Highlights Expanding Commercial Pathways

The traumatic brain injury biomarkers market encompasses protein-based, genetic, and metabolomic biomarker categories. Blood-based samples dominate due to their ease of collection and rapid testing potential, although CSF-based evaluations maintain importance in advanced neurodiagnostic settings. Diagnostic applications remain the primary revenue driver, while prognosis and treatment monitoring are gaining prominence as biomarker-enabled precision care evolves. Hospitals and clinics continue to lead adoption, with diagnostic laboratories and research institutions contributing significantly to innovation cycles.

Regional Expansion Shows Strong Adoption Across North America, Europe, and Asia Pacific

North America leads global adoption, supported by advanced neurodiagnostic infrastructure and strong federal funding. Europe follows with rising research programs and growing investment in precision medicine. Asia Pacific is emerging as the fastest-growing region due to rising injury rates, increased healthcare expenditure, and expanding diagnostic capabilities across China, India, Japan, and South Korea. The Middle East, Africa, and Latin America are gradually strengthening their presence through strategic partnerships and improved access to advanced neurodiagnostic platforms.
